Day-to-Day

Insight Global is looking for an In-Person Exams Greeter to play a pivotal role in managing the check-in and examination process for candidates appearing for in-person exams. They will also be responsible for taking calls to book or modify customers exams, and will need to up-sell services at this time. As the first point of contact for exam candidates, the Greeter will provide a welcoming and organized experience, ensuring a smooth and efficient examination process.

Responsibilities:

1. Candidate Check-In: Greet exam candidates warmly, verify their identification and registration details, and provide instructions for the examination process.

2. Admission Control: Monitor and manage the flow of candidates to ensure a controlled and orderly check-in process.

3. Address Inquiries: Respond to candidate inquiries regarding examination procedures, policies, and general information.

4. Document Management: Collect and organize necessary documentation and forms from candidates as required for the examination process.

5. Troubleshooting: Act as a resource to address minor technical issues and concerns that candidates may encounter during check-in.

6. Ensuring Compliance: Strictly adhere to all security protocols and examination policies to maintain the integrity of the testing environment.

7. Test Materials Management: Assist with the distribution and collection of examination materials, ensuring proper handling and confidentiality.

8. Facility Setup: Support the preparation and arrangement of the examination room to accommodate candidates and maintain a conducive testing environment.

9. Post-Exam Procedures: Assist with post-examination procedures, including candidate sign-out and related administrative tasks.

10. Customer Service: Provide excellent customer service to create a positive experience for exam candidates.
